Hair styling appliance

A hair styling apparatus includes a first and a second arm each having a heatable plate and an arm member. The first and second arms are moveable between a closed position, in which the heatable plate of the first arm is adjacent the heatable plate of the second arm, and an open position, in which the heatable plates of each arm are spaced apart. The heatable plate of at least one of the arms is coupled to a respective arm member about a pivot arranged to allow the heatable plate to move relative to the respective arm member about an axis transverse to the length of said respective arm member such that the plate pivots.

Method and apparatus for manipulating the shape of hair

Apparatus for manipulating the shape of hair using dielectric heating is provided. Typically, the apparatus comprises opposing first and second electrodes respectively provided on first and second arms that are movable towards and away from one another; and drive circuitry for supplying electrical energy to the first and second electrodes, to cause an alternating electric field to be produced in the vicinity of the electrodes in use, and thereby cause dielectric heating of hair placed between the electrodes in use. Sensing circuitry may also be provided for sensing a change in coupling of energy from the alternating electric field to the hair during heating of the hair; and control circuitry for controlling the drive circuitry to vary the electrical energy supplied to the first and second electrodes in dependence upon the sensed change in coupling. A related method of manipulating the shape of hair using dielectric heating is also provided.

Thermal control apparatus and method

The present invention provides a heating apparatus for heating a load. The heating apparatus comprises a heater having a heating element for receiving electrical power and for converting the electrical power into heat to heat a heating surface of the heater. The heating apparatus also comprises a temperature sensor for sensing and outputting a measurement of the temperature of the heating element, a power actuator for providing the electrical power to the heating element of the heater, a power sensor for sensing and outputting a measurement of the power provided to the heating element by the power actuator, and control circuitry for controlling the power actuator to control the power delivered by the power actuator to the heating element. The control circuitry is configured to receive the temperature measurement from the temperature sensor, receive the power measurement from the power sensor, combine the temperature measurement and the power measurement, and control the power actuator in dependence upon the combined temperature measurement and power measurement. This ensures that the temperature of the heating surface is constant throughout a period when the load is applied.

HAIRSTYLING DEVICE

A hairstyling device is provided. The hairstyling device includes a heatable hair contact member having a hair-contactable surface, the hair contact member being operable to apply heat to hair via the hair-contactable surface. The hairstyling device includes an inertial measurement unit, IMU, configured to output signals dependent on movement of the hair contact member. The hairstyling device includes a controller configured to receive a signal from the IMU indicating movement of the hair contact member along a tress of hair between a first end of the tress and a second end of the tress, process the received signal to determine a speed of the hair contact member, and control heating of the hair contact member based on the determined speed.

HAIRSTYLING DEVICE

A hairstyling device is provided. The hairstyling device includes a heatable hair contact member having a hair-contactable surface, the hair contact member being operable to apply heat to hair via the hair-contactable surface. The hairstyling device includes a controller configured to monitor power draw associated with heating of the hair contact member during heating of hair of a user via the hair-contactable surface. Based on the monitored power draw, one or more hair damage parameters indicative of damage of the heated hair are calculated. The controller is configured to control the hairstyling device based on the one or more calculated hair damage parameters.

Device for treating the hair, and related method

The invention concerns a device (10) for treating the hair, comprising two arms (12, 4) that are able to move relative to one another between a first opened configuration for inserting hair between the arms (12, 14) and a second closed configuration for treating the hair, at least one of the arms (12, 14) comprising: —a shell, —a support housed in said shell, —a treatment plate supported by the support, —an electrical heating element received in a housing defined between the support and an inner face of the treatment plate, —a first sealing element sandwiched between the support and the treatment plate, —a second sealing element, wherein the second sealing element is sandwiched between the support and the shell.
